What is the Laura Geller TV offer with free mascara

The Laura Geller TV offer with free mascara is a televised retail promotion in which select Laura Geller beauty products are featured on shopping networks, often bundled with a complimentary mascara when purchased by phone or online during the broadcast. These offers are positioned as limited-time television opportunities, pairing discounted bundles with bonus gifts to encourage quicker decision-making. The mascara is typically a signature or best-selling shade delivered as a gift-with-purchase, while the bundle may include a foundation, concealer, or other core items. Because offers rotate across networks and quarters, availability and exact contents can vary by campaign.

How televised beauty bundles generally work

Televised beauty bundles operate through a call-to-action model: a host presents a package at what appears to be a discounted rate, and viewers are encouraged to call or visit the retailer’s website to place an order within a narrow window. Bonuses like a free mascara are framed as extra value but remain tied to the specific bundle and timeframe. Shipping timelines, return policies, and activation steps are usually announced on-air and summarized on-screen. Because response windows are limited, viewers are prompted to act quickly, though these campaigns are often restocked or rerun, so similar bundles may reappear later.

Evaluating whether the offer is worthwhile

To decide if the Laura Geller TV offer with free mascara makes sense, calculate the effective discount by comparing the bundle’s price to the individual retail prices of each item. Factor in whether the included mascara is a shade or size you would buy at full price, since that affects the real value. Also consider shipping costs, return windows, and whether the bundle includes full sizes versus trial sizes, which can alter long-term cost-effectiveness.

Quick checklist before you buy

  • Confirm the specific items in the bundle, not just the bonus gift.
  • Check the total price and compare it to standard retail prices for each item.
  • Review return and shipping policies announced during the segment.
  • Verify whether quantities are limited and whether the promo recurs.
  • Assess whether the included mascara matches your shade and size preferences.

Differences between TV bundles and retail pricing

Televised bundles can appear deeply discounted, but the effective savings depend on baseline retail prices, shipping, and whether you would have purchased the items anyway. In-store or e-commerce sales, seasonal promotions, and loyalty programs may deliver comparable or better value without time pressure. Bundles that include exclusive shades or trial sizes may add novelty but may not justify a premium if you are only interested in core products. Evaluating the total cost against your routine purchase needs clarifies whether the TV offer is genuinely advantageous.
